Hey guys! Welcome to the world of Information Technology (IT)! If you're in grade 10 and diving into this subject, you're in the right place. This guide is designed to walk you through the basics, making sure you understand what IT is all about and how it impacts our daily lives. So, let's get started and explore the exciting field of IT together!

    What is Information Technology?

    Information Technology (IT) is all about using computers, networks, and other techy devices to manage and share information. Think of it as the backbone of the digital world. IT professionals are the wizards who keep everything running smoothly, from your favorite social media apps to complex business systems. They handle the setup, maintenance, and troubleshooting of computer systems to ensure data is safe and accessible. Basically, if it involves a computer and data, IT is probably involved.

    Now, why is Information Technology so important? Well, imagine a world without computers – no internet, no smartphones, no online shopping. Sounds pretty grim, right? IT is the engine that drives modern businesses, governments, and even our personal lives. It helps us communicate, collaborate, and access information quickly and efficiently. Businesses use IT to manage customer data, streamline operations, and make informed decisions. Governments rely on IT for everything from managing public services to ensuring national security. And for us, IT provides endless opportunities for learning, entertainment, and staying connected with friends and family. Understanding the basics of IT sets you up for success in a world that is increasingly digital.

    Moreover, the scope of IT extends far beyond just fixing computers and writing code. It encompasses a wide range of specializations, including network administration, database management, cybersecurity, and software development. Network administrators are responsible for designing, implementing, and managing computer networks, ensuring that data can be transmitted securely and reliably. Database managers oversee the organization and storage of data, ensuring that it is accurate, consistent, and accessible to authorized users. Cybersecurity professionals protect computer systems and networks from cyber threats, such as viruses, malware, and hacking attacks. Software developers create the applications and programs that we use every day, from mobile apps to enterprise software. Each of these specializations requires a unique set of skills and knowledge, but they all share a common goal: to harness the power of technology to solve problems and improve people's lives.

    Key Concepts in IT

    Let's break down some of the key concepts you'll come across in your Information Technology class. Understanding these concepts will give you a solid foundation for more advanced topics later on. We'll cover hardware, software, networking, and data management.

    Hardware

    Hardware refers to the physical components of a computer system. These are the parts you can actually touch. The most important hardware components include:

    • Central Processing Unit (CPU): The brain of the computer. It performs all the calculations and executes instructions.
    • Random Access Memory (RAM): Temporary storage that holds the data and instructions the CPU is currently using.
    • Hard Disk Drive (HDD) or Solid State Drive (SSD): Long-term storage for your files, programs, and operating system.
    • Motherboard: The main circuit board that connects all the other components.
    • Input Devices: Devices like the keyboard, mouse, and scanner that allow you to enter data into the computer.
    • Output Devices: Devices like the monitor, printer, and speakers that display or output data from the computer.

    Understanding how each hardware component works and how they interact with each other is crucial for troubleshooting and maintaining computer systems. For example, if your computer is running slowly, it could be due to insufficient RAM or a slow hard drive. Knowing this allows you to take appropriate action, such as upgrading your RAM or replacing your hard drive with a faster SSD. Similarly, if your computer is not displaying anything on the monitor, it could be due to a faulty graphics card or a loose connection. By understanding the role of each hardware component, you can quickly identify and resolve the issue.

    Moreover, the hardware landscape is constantly evolving, with new technologies and innovations emerging all the time. For example, solid-state drives (SSDs) have largely replaced traditional hard disk drives (HDDs) in many computers due to their faster speeds and greater durability. Similarly, cloud computing has led to the development of new types of hardware, such as virtual servers and storage devices, which can be accessed remotely over the internet. As you continue your studies in Information Technology, it is important to stay up-to-date with the latest hardware trends and developments.

    Software

    Software is the set of instructions that tells the hardware what to do. It's the non-tangible part of the computer system. There are two main types of software:

    • System Software: This includes the operating system (like Windows, macOS, or Linux) and utilities that manage the computer's resources.
    • Application Software: These are the programs you use to perform specific tasks, like word processors (Microsoft Word), web browsers (Chrome, Firefox), and games.

    Software is essential for making hardware useful. Without an operating system, your computer wouldn't know how to manage files or run programs. Application software allows you to perform specific tasks, such as writing documents, browsing the web, or creating presentations. Understanding the different types of software and how they work is crucial for using computers effectively.

    Furthermore, software development is a complex and multifaceted process that involves designing, coding, testing, and deploying software applications. Software developers use a variety of programming languages, such as Java, Python, and C++, to create the instructions that tell the hardware what to do. They also use a variety of tools and techniques to manage the software development process, such as version control systems, bug tracking systems, and automated testing frameworks. As you continue your studies in Information Technology, you may have the opportunity to learn about software development and create your own software applications.

    Networking

    Networking involves connecting computers and other devices together to share resources and communicate. The internet is the largest network in the world. Key concepts in networking include:

    • Local Area Network (LAN): A network that connects devices in a limited area, like a home, school, or office.
    • Wide Area Network (WAN): A network that connects devices over a larger geographical area, like a city, country, or the world.
    • IP Address: A unique address that identifies each device on a network.
    • Protocols: Rules that govern how data is transmitted over a network (e.g., TCP/IP, HTTP).

    Networking is essential for sharing files, accessing the internet, and communicating with others online. Understanding how networks work is crucial for troubleshooting connectivity issues and ensuring network security. For example, if you are unable to access the internet, it could be due to a problem with your network configuration or a problem with your internet service provider. By understanding the basics of networking, you can quickly identify and resolve the issue.

    Moreover, networking technologies are constantly evolving, with new standards and protocols emerging all the time. For example, wireless networking (Wi-Fi) has become increasingly popular in recent years, allowing devices to connect to the internet without the need for physical cables. Similarly, cloud computing has led to the development of new types of networking infrastructure, such as virtual private networks (VPNs) and software-defined networking (SDN). As you continue your studies in Information Technology, it is important to stay up-to-date with the latest networking trends and developments.

    Data Management

    Data Management involves organizing, storing, and retrieving data efficiently. Data is the lifeblood of any organization, and effective data management is essential for making informed decisions. Key concepts in data management include:

    • Databases: Organized collections of data that can be accessed and managed electronically.
    • Database Management Systems (DBMS): Software that allows you to create, manage, and access databases (e.g., MySQL, Oracle).
    • Data Analysis: The process of examining data to draw conclusions and make predictions.

    Data management is crucial for businesses and organizations of all sizes. It allows them to store and retrieve information quickly and easily, analyze trends, and make informed decisions. For example, a retail company might use a database to track customer purchases and inventory levels. By analyzing this data, they can identify popular products, optimize inventory levels, and personalize marketing campaigns. Similarly, a hospital might use a database to store patient records. By managing this data effectively, they can ensure that patients receive the best possible care.

    Furthermore, the volume of data being generated is growing at an exponential rate, thanks to the rise of social media, e-commerce, and the Internet of Things (IoT). This has led to the emergence of new data management technologies, such as big data analytics and cloud-based data storage. Big data analytics involves using advanced techniques to analyze large and complex datasets, while cloud-based data storage allows organizations to store their data remotely on servers managed by a third-party provider. As you continue your studies in Information Technology, you may have the opportunity to learn about these emerging data management technologies and how they are being used to solve real-world problems.

    Basic IT Skills

    Now that you have a grasp of the key concepts, let’s talk about some basic IT skills you should develop. These skills will not only help you in your IT class but also in your daily life.

    Typing

    Typing is a fundamental skill for anyone working with computers. Being able to type quickly and accurately can save you a lot of time and frustration. There are many free online typing tutors that can help you improve your speed and accuracy. Practice regularly, and you'll be surprised at how quickly you improve.

    File Management

    File Management involves organizing your files and folders in a logical and efficient manner. This makes it easier to find and access your files when you need them. Here are some tips for effective file management:

    • Create a logical folder structure: Use folders to group related files together. For example, you might have a folder for school assignments, a folder for personal documents, and a folder for photos.
    • Use descriptive file names: Use file names that clearly indicate the contents of the file. For example, instead of naming a file "Document1.docx," name it "IT Grade 10 Assignment 1.docx."
    • Back up your files regularly: Back up your files to an external hard drive or cloud storage service to protect them from data loss.

    Effective file management can save you a lot of time and frustration when working with computers. By organizing your files and folders in a logical and efficient manner, you can quickly find and access the files you need, without having to waste time searching through endless folders.

    Internet Usage

    Internet Usage includes knowing how to browse the web safely, use search engines effectively, and evaluate the credibility of online sources. The internet is a vast resource, but it's also important to be aware of the risks. Be careful about the information you share online, and always verify the accuracy of information you find online.

    Moreover, it is important to be aware of the potential dangers of internet usage, such as cyberbullying, online scams, and malware. Cyberbullying involves using electronic communication to harass, threaten, or intimidate someone. Online scams involve tricking people into giving away their personal or financial information. Malware is malicious software that can damage your computer or steal your data. By being aware of these risks and taking appropriate precautions, you can protect yourself from harm while using the internet.

    Basic Troubleshooting

    Basic Troubleshooting involves being able to identify and fix common computer problems. This could include anything from restarting your computer to checking your internet connection. There are many resources available online that can help you troubleshoot computer problems. Don't be afraid to Google your problem – chances are someone else has already encountered it and found a solution.

    Furthermore, basic troubleshooting skills can save you a lot of time and money by allowing you to fix simple computer problems yourself, rather than having to take your computer to a repair shop. For example, if your computer is running slowly, you can try closing unnecessary programs, running a virus scan, or defragmenting your hard drive. If your internet connection is not working, you can try restarting your modem and router, checking your network cables, or contacting your internet service provider. By developing your basic troubleshooting skills, you can become more self-sufficient and confident in your ability to use computers.

    The Future of IT

    Information Technology is a rapidly evolving field, and the skills you learn today will prepare you for the future. Some of the key trends shaping the future of IT include:

    • Artificial Intelligence (AI): AI is already transforming many industries, from healthcare to finance. AI-powered systems can automate tasks, analyze data, and make decisions.
    • Cloud Computing: Cloud computing allows businesses to access computing resources over the internet, reducing the need for expensive hardware and software.
    • Cybersecurity: As the world becomes more connected, cybersecurity is becoming increasingly important. Cybersecurity professionals are needed to protect computer systems and networks from cyber threats.
    • Internet of Things (IoT): The IoT refers to the network of physical devices, vehicles, and appliances that are embedded with sensors, software, and other technologies that allow them to collect and exchange data.

    By studying Information Technology in grade 10, you are setting yourself up for a bright future. The skills you learn will be in high demand for many years to come. So, keep learning, keep exploring, and never stop being curious about the world of IT!

    Conclusion

    So, there you have it! A basic guide to Information Technology for grade 10 students. Remember, IT is all about using technology to solve problems and make our lives easier. By understanding the key concepts and developing basic IT skills, you'll be well-prepared for success in this exciting and ever-changing field. Keep exploring, keep learning, and have fun with IT! You got this!